There are 1.5M people with a learning disability and 1 in 3 are estimated to have a sight problem. These problems too often go undetected because many people are not able to participate in a standard eye test. Consequently their sight deteriorates as does their quality of life. The Richard Desmond Children’s Eye Centre (RDCEC) was officially opened in February 2007, by Her Majesty the Queen. Since then, the new centre has made a huge contribution in treating NHS children with eye disease. Dollond & Aitchison is a Titanium member of Vision Aid Overseas. Vision Aid Overseas is a charity dedicated to helping people in the developing world whose lives are blighted by poor eyesight.

D&A’s first ever “Charity of the Year” relationship took place in 2006, when it formed a partnership with Moorfields Eye Hospital, pledging to raise £75,000 towards the new International Children’s Eye Centre that the Hospital was building. D&A works with Vision Aid Overseas (VAO) offering D&A Optometrists and Dispensing Opticians who wish to broaden their experience the opportunity to volunteer for VAO projects overseas.
